Here are some tips for cooling food safely:
* Divide large pots or containers of food into smaller, shallow containers. This will allow the food to cool more quickly and evenly.
* Place containers in a sink filled with cold water and ice if you need to cool food quickly.
* Stirring the food occasionally can help it to cool more evenly.
* Do not leave food out at room temperature for more than two hours.
